我对我的Colemak键盘布局感到非常舒服(自从我开始使用它以来,我的打字速度翻了一番)。我唯一的问题是它没有caps锁键,因为在这个布局下,caps锁键是第二个回退键。我真的很想念caps锁,所以我想把键盘右上角的后退键(而不是“a”旁边的那个)更改为caps锁键。是否有使用xmodmap或其他工具进行此操作的方法?我在用Xfce。
发布于 2015-07-28 08:48:45
我想通了。这个链接非常有用:https://butterflyofdream.wordpress.com/2012/09/10/how-to-assign-capslock-on-backspace-key-in-colemak/
将backspace键更改为caps锁键就像在控制台上键入此键一样简单:
xmodmap -e "keycode 22 = Caps_Lock"发布于 2020-06-04 19:09:27
答案应该是
xmodmap -e "keycode 66 = BackSpace"并恢复行动
xmodmap -e "keycode 66 = Caps_Lock"发布于 2017-04-04 18:08:37
编辑/usr/share/X11/xkb/symbols/de ( /de是您的语言),并在您的语言中使用的第一个块中添加本节:
# replace Caps with Backspace
key <CAPS> { [ BackSpace ] };但我建议用AltGr替换它,并将AltGr+f映射到backspace:
# replace Caps with AltGr
key <CAPS> { [ ISO_Level3_Shift ] };
# Add Backspace to AltGr+f
key <AC04> { [ f, F, BackSpace, BackSpace ] };因此,您可以添加更多有用的快捷方式,如:将Caps配置为AltGr和Arrow,如vim中的
https://askubuntu.com/questions/653591
复制相似问题